It was when the Sörmland municipalities' respective municipal board chairmen met the county administrative board last Friday that Jimmy Jansson (S) from Eskilstuna and Johan Söderberg (S) from Katrineholm stated that the 16 and 11 refugees assigned to them should not go there.

They think that the current system, which is based on vacant housing and jobs, among other things, does not match the municipalities' actual situation.

But in order for them not to have to receive the assigned refugees, other municipalities in Sörmland must take their share, and it was not something that the other municipalities offered to do at the meeting with the county administrative board.
